Output cc3d0ca59efe0659c77425db4b260dcdb78fe4bf421bcfcc335795e6eb1360e8:0

value
81892862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89434936fd40ded1d0ec27ece54dba9201e8a80e OP_EQUAL
address
3ECo6wKnjkwFR3iLnyVLXdWvcxK4hLt9BP
transaction
cc3d0ca59efe0659c77425db4b260dcdb78fe4bf421bcfcc335795e6eb1360e8
confirmations
347055
spent
true